About Solid State Phenomena


Solid State Phenomena is a book series published by Scientific.net. This book series covers the area[s] related to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Condensed Matter Physics, Materials Science (miscellaneous), etc. The coverage history of this book series is as follows: 1988, 1993, 1995-2022. The rank of this book series is 18664. This book series's impact score, h-index, and SJR are 0.47, 42, and 0.211, respectively. The ISSN of this book series is/are as follows: 16629779, 10120394.

The best quartile of Solid State Phenomena is Q4. This book series has received a total of 757 citations during the last three years (Preceding 2022).

What is h-index?

The h-index (also known as the Hirsch index or Hirsh index) is a scientometric parameter used to evaluate the scientific impact of the publications and journals. It is defined as the maximum value of h such that the given Journal has published at least h papers and each has at least h citations.

The ISSN is a unique 8-digit identifier for a specific publication like Magazine or Journal. The ISSN is used in the postal system and in the publishing world to identify the articles that are published in journals, magazines, newsletters, etc. This is the number assigned to your article by the publisher, and it is the one you will use to reference your article within the library catalogues.

ISSN code (also called as "ISSN structure" or "ISSN syntax") can be expressed as follows: NNNN-NNNC
Here, N is in the set {0,1,2,3...,9}, a digit character, and C is in {0,1,2,3,...,9,X}

The International Organization for Standardization 4 (ISO 4) abbreviation of Solid State Phenomena is Solid State Phenom.. ISO 4 is an international standard which defines a uniform and consistent system for the abbreviation of serial publication titles, which are published regularly. The primary use of ISO 4 is to abbreviate or shorten the names of scientific journals using the technique of List of Title Word Abbreviations (LTWA).

As ISO 4 is an international standard, the abbreviation ('Solid State Phenom.') can be used for citing, indexing, abstraction, and referencing purposes.
